Two weeks ago my DW and I drove to Henderson, Nevada and purchased our 2007 2720 from "NevadaCamper". He was the original owner, who bought it from the Anaheim, Ca. dealership. The trailer was in such good condition that it was hard to believe it was five years old. What really sold us was the many recent replacement upgrades it had including two new 20lb propane tanks with gauges, two new 6 volt golf cart batteries with upgraded wire, new hardwood laminate flooring and fairly recently replaced 14 in. ST's. The tire manufacturing date tells me though, that I will need to replace them by the summer of 2014. (next winter I probably will do a 15 in. wheel and tire upgrade including a two to three inch lift kit with metal mudflaps). Anyway,we settled on a more than fair price, pulled it home the same day and set it up in our driveway.
